CNC services are driven by precise programming. Machinists generate Computer-Aided Design (CAD) submits that explain the component or item to be generated, and Computer-Aided Manufacturing (CAM) software program converts these layouts right into machine-readable code. This procedure not just makes certain precision yet additionally permits quick prototyping. By generating and examining a model promptly, designers can repeat styles in genuine time, fine-tuning their products based on testing and feedback before relocating to full-blown manufacturing. This dexterity is crucial in sectors identified by quick innovation cycles, where being first to market can lead to the distinction in between success and failure.

However, firms adopting CNC services have to likewise navigate prospective challenges. First financial investments in CNC technology can be significant, and the shift from manual procedures to automated systems may call for considerable labor force re-training. There's a learning contour associated with shows and operating CNC machines successfully, so companies have to assign resources to worker training and growth.
